Annie and the Bang Bang are a Minneapolis band that has many moods, mostly of the rock variety. They genre hop from dreamy folk-pop to swampy psychedelic grooves to a grunge-meets-late-sixties vibe, crafting musical gems that value energy, animal intelligence, poetry, and mischief.
Tragic Hands has taken on influences from all over the stylistic map to create a familiar but unique sound. From the Minneapolis post-punk sound to late seventies early eighties rock. Featuring Rich Horton (Marcus Noise, Rift Magazine), Laura Benett (Red Pens), and Darren Harff (American Paint, The Revamps)
Porcupine was born in 2006 in La Crosse, Wis., where singer / guitarist Casey Virock had previously launched another indie rock trio, Space Bike. Now based in Minneapolis, the band has evolved to full maturity, a potent force propelled by drummer Keith Larson and the most recent additions to the band, guitarist / vocalist Nick Roesler and bassist Chad Haugejorden.
